// Support team: this client connects to the Quenby message queue,
// where log compaction runs hourly and keeps only the latest record
// per key. If a customer reports missing messages, check compaction
// lag before escalating. The client authenticates against the internal
// Quenby broker using the key defined below.

API key for bageg-kajef: vxb2-ss

MINUTES — Heads of Department Sync, Pellworth Group

Quick recap: next year's headcount plan is nearly locked. Engineering gets six new roles, Support gets three, and Marketing holds flat — sorry, folks. Temp-to-perm conversions will be decided in January. Danya will circulate the final grid on Friday. One sensitive item on growth plans couldn't go in the grid, so we've set it out just below.

board note of tagug-hahag: Praionax Logistics is in early talks to buy Julaxek Group for about $36.3 million. The Julmir launch date is March 1, and nothing goes to the press before then.

## Deployment — KioskGuard watchdog

The watchdog runs as a systemd unit alongside the kiosk app. It restarts the UI on heartbeat loss and reboots the device after three consecutive failures. Deploy via the standard image pipeline; never install manually. Logs rotate daily. Before flashing a new unit, confirm the watchdog will start with these configuration values.

settings of fahag-haduf:
[ulaox]
port = 8443
region = south-2
host = ulaox.lumiccorp.internal
timeout_ms = 500
retries = 8

Night-shift staff: Floor 4 of the Tellhaven Building opens this week. After 21:00, access is via the rear stairwell only; the lifts are locked out overnight during the settling period. Complete a walk-through of the new floor once per shift and log it. The stairwell keypad accepts the code below.

badge for yahop-fawep: bdg-XBKXI-68071